Wood and Composite Options Compared
Choosing the most suitable options for an outdoor deck involves a careful balance of durability and style. Homeowners often encounter the decision between natural wood and composite alternatives. Wood, typically favored for its natural beauty and warmth, offers a timeless look but may demand regular care to guard against warping and rot. In contrast, composite lumber, made from a combination of wood fibers and plastic, delivers a low-maintenance solution, essential guide withstanding discoloration and splintering over time. Although wood can complement a classic appearance, composites offer a modern attraction with a selection of finishes and textures. Ultimately, the selection relies on budget considerations, personal preferences, and desired longevity, making it important for residents to weigh the advantages of each choice thoroughly.

How to Get Your Deck Ready for Every Season
Preparing a deck for all seasons guarantees its long-term durability and maximizes use throughout the year. In spring, homeowners should check for cold-weather damage, clean the surface, and add a weatherproof coating to defend against moisture. Getting ready for summer includes regular cleaning and verifying that outdoor furnishings and accessories are UV-resistant to minimize sun damage.
When the fall season begins, it's essential to clear leaves and debris to guard against mold and mildew, while also looking for loose boards or nails. Furthermore, winter readiness demands comprehensive cleaning and administering an ice-melting agent to protect against snow and ice damage.
Covering the deck with a durable tarp can further protect it from harsh elements. By adhering to these seasonal upkeep measures, homeowners can ensure their decks remain secure, usable, and attractive year-round, maximizing outdoor pleasure regardless of seasonal changes.
Deck Care Tips for Long-Lasting Results
Maintaining a deck necessitates steady focus and effort to guarantee its lasting beauty and structural integrity. Routine cleaning plays a vital role; sweeping away debris and washing the surface with a gentle cleaner helps prevent the growth of mold and mildew. Examining for loose boards, nails, or screws is critical, as such issues can cause dangerous conditions and increased structural damage.
Using a protective sealant periodically can guard the wood from moisture and UV rays, extending its life considerably. As seasons change, it is wise to inspect for signs of deterioration, such as cracking or discoloration, and address these issues promptly. In addition, raising planters and outdoor furniture can avoid the buildup of moisture below. By adhering to these maintenance tips, homeowners can be confident their decks stay safe, attractive, and functional for the long term.

What Is the Average Time Frame for a Deck Installation?
A standard deck installation generally takes one to three weeks in total, influenced by the size, materials, and project complexity. The overall timeline can also be impacted by weather conditions and site preparation.
What Permits Do You Need for Deck Construction?
Typically, deck construction demands official permits, which may include zoning clearances and structural inspections. Municipal regulations differ, so contacting a municipal office or a qualified contractor is necessary to confirm compliance with specific requirements.
Is It Possible to Build a Deck on Uneven Ground?
Creating a deck on sloped ground is possible, but necessitates careful preparation and suitable techniques, such as using a raised framework or adaptable footings. Proper drainage and anchoring are critical to ensure durability and safety.
What Is the Typical Cost of Deck Installation?
The typical cost of deck installation usually ranges from $15 to $35 per square foot, depending on the choice of materials, the complexity of the design, and local labor rates. Property owners should factor in extra costs related to permits and site preparation.
Is There an Eco-Friendly Decking Option Available?
There are eco-friendly decking options available, including composite materials made from recycled plastics and wood fibers, sustainably sourced hardwoods, and bamboo materials. These options minimize environmental impact while delivering durable and visually appealing outdoor solutions.
